Your Essential Guide to Choosing a Bug Out Bag

When disaster strikes, a bug out bag is your lifeline. It’s a backpack filled with everything you need to survive for a few days if you have to leave your home quickly. Choosing the right one is important. This guide will help you pick the best bug out bag for your needs.

Why You Need a Bug Out Bag

Emergencies happen. Think about floods, fires, or other unexpected events. A bug out bag lets you grab and go. It keeps you prepared and safe.

Key Features to Look For

1. Size and Capacity

How much can it hold?

Bug out bags come in different sizes. A good size is usually 50-75 liters. This is enough for essentials but not too big to carry. Think about how long you might need to be away. Longer trips need more space.

2. Durability and Construction

Is it tough enough?

Your bag will face rough conditions. Look for strong fabrics like Cordura or ballistic nylon. These materials resist tears and wear. Good stitching is also key. It prevents seams from splitting.

3. Comfort and Fit

Can you carry it easily?

A comfortable bag makes a big difference. Look for padded shoulder straps and a hip belt. These help distribute weight. An adjustable harness lets you customize the fit. This is important for long walks.

4. Organization and Accessibility

Can you find things fast?

Many compartments and pockets help you stay organized. You want to find what you need quickly. Internal dividers and external pouches are useful. Quick-access pockets are great for items you need often, like a flashlight.

5. Water Resistance

Will your gear stay dry?

A water-resistant bag protects your supplies. Some bags have a waterproof coating. Others come with a rain cover. This keeps your food, clothes, and electronics safe from rain.

Important Materials

1. Fabric Types

Nylon: Strong and lightweight. It’s a popular choice. Cordura is a type of heavy-duty nylon.

Polyester: Durable and often more affordable than nylon. It handles wear and tear well.

Ripstop: This fabric has a special weave that stops tears from spreading. It’s very strong.

2. Zippers and Buckles

Look for sturdy zippers, like YKK zippers. They are known for their quality. Strong buckles and clasps ensure your bag stays closed.

User Experience and Use Cases

Everyday Carry (EDC) Bags vs. Bug Out Bags

An EDC bag is smaller. You carry it every day with essentials. A bug out bag is larger and for emergencies. It holds more supplies for survival.

Who Needs One?

Everyone should consider a bug out bag. Families, individuals, campers, and even students can benefit. It’s about being prepared for the unexpected.

How to Use It

Pack your bag with essentials like water, food, first-aid, tools, and shelter. Keep it in an accessible place. Practice packing and repacking it. Know what’s inside and where everything is.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: How much should a bug out bag cost?

A: Prices vary a lot. You can find basic bags for $50-$100. High-quality, durable bags can cost $150-$300 or more. Invest in a good one; it’s for your safety.

Q: How often should I replace my bug out bag?

A: A good bug out bag can last many years. Check it every year or two for wear and tear. Replace it if it’s damaged.

Q: What are the most important items to put in my bug out bag?

A: Water, non-perishable food, a first-aid kit, a flashlight, a multi-tool, a fire starter, and a way to signal for help are crucial.

Q: Can I use any backpack as a bug out bag?

A: You can start with any sturdy backpack. However, a bag designed for hiking or survival will have better features for comfort and durability.

Q: Should I get a pre-made bug out bag or build my own?

A: Pre-made bags are convenient. Building your own lets you customize it with exactly what you need. Both are good options.

Q: How heavy should a bug out bag be?

A: It should be heavy enough to carry essentials but light enough for you to move quickly. Aim for no more than 20-25% of your body weight.

Q: What if I have a family? Do we all need separate bug out bags?

A: Yes, everyone should have their own bag. You can divide shared items, but each person needs personal essentials.

Q: Where should I store my bug out bag?

A: Keep it somewhere you can grab it easily, like by the door or in your car.

Q: How do I know if a bug out bag is big enough?

A: It should fit your essential items without being so full that you can’t close it easily.

Q: Are there specific bug out bags for different environments?

A: Yes, some bags are designed for cold weather with extra space for warm clothing, while others are more streamlined for warmer climates.
